/**
* usage:
* @argc: Number of arguments given to program
* @argv: Arguments given to program
*
* Print out program usage.
*/
static void
usage (int argc, char *argv[])
{
fprintf (stderr,
"\n"
"usage : hal-lock --interface <interface>\n"
" --run <program-and-args>\n"
" [--udi <udi>]\n"
" [--exclusive]\n"
" [--exit-with-lock]\n"
" [--exit-with-dev]\n"
" [--help] [--version]\n");
fprintf (stderr,
"\n"
" --interface Interface to lock\n"
" --run Program to run if the lock was acquired\n"
" --udi Unique Device Id of device to lock. If\n"
" ommitted the global lock will be tried\n"
" --exclusive Whether the lock can be held by others\n"
" --exit-with-lock Kill the program if the acquired lock is lost\n"
" --exit-with-dev Kill the program if the locked device is removed\n"
" --version Show version and exit\n"
" --help Show this information and exit\n"
"\n"
"This program will attempt to grab a lock on a given interface.\n"
"Unless, a specific UDI is given, the global lock will be tried.\n"
"If the lock was succesfully acquired the program specified by\n"
"the option --run will be run and upon termination this program\n"
"will exit with exit code 0. If the lock wasn't acquired or an\n"
"error occured while taking the lock, this program will exit with a\n"
"non-zero exit code and the given program will not be run.\n"
"\n");
}
